Title: 24V gearbox on a 2.3?
Post by bjones21 on May 20th, 2004, 8:32pm
It looks like my 1998 2.3 gearbox might be on its way so as I have an M-reg 24V with a blown engine I might borrow the gearbox out of that? I know the ratios are different and the performance will be slightly more slug like than normal but I can live this and maybe get a economy benefit on long motorway stints?
 Is there anything stopping me do this? Mounting the same? Same connections to the EEC?

Title: Re: 24V gearbox on a 2.3?
Post by Eric_R on May 21st, 2004, 12:32am
Ben,
WHat makes you think the autobox you have is on it's way out? Might be easier to fix the one you have rather than install the 24V auto.
Otherwise - its a good question. The autobox is externally the same, but internally the forward motion clutches have more plates to handle the extra torque. I believe the mountings will be the same and the bell housing bolt centres too, so that would be okay. I'm not sure that the Torque Converter is the same, though. You wouldn't know until you tried it. The main gear ratio difference is on the differential, and that will remain the same.
